ITestInvocation

public interface ITestInvocation

com.android.tradefed.invoker.ITestInvocation


একটি ট্রেডফেডারেশন পরীক্ষার আহ্বান পরিচালনা করে।

সারসংক্ষেপ

নেস্টেড ক্লাস

class ITestInvocation.ExitInformation

একটি আমন্ত্রণের জন্য কিছু প্রস্থান তথ্য প্রতিনিধিত্ব করে।

পাবলিক পদ্ধতি

default ITestInvocation.ExitInformation getExitInfo ()

প্রদত্ত আহ্বানের প্রস্থান তথ্য।

abstract void invoke (IInvocationContext metadata, IConfiguration config, IRescheduler rescheduler, ITestInvocationListener... extraListeners)

পরীক্ষার আমন্ত্রণ সম্পাদন করুন।

default void notifyInvocationStopped (String message, ErrorIdentifier errorId)

অনুপ্রেরিত আমাকে অবহিত TestInvocation যে TradeFed স্টপ করার জন্য অনুরোধ করা হয়েছে।

পাবলিক পদ্ধতি

getExitInfo

public ITestInvocation.ExitInformation getExitInfo ()

প্রদত্ত আহ্বানের প্রস্থান তথ্য।

ফেরত দেয়
ITestInvocation.ExitInformation

আহ্বান

public abstract void invoke (IInvocationContext metadata, 
                IConfiguration config, 
                IRescheduler rescheduler, 
                ITestInvocationListener... extraListeners)

পরীক্ষার আমন্ত্রণ সম্পাদন করুন।

পরামিতি
metadata IInvocationContext : IInvocationContext পরীক্ষা সঞ্চালন করা হয়।

config IConfiguration : IConfiguration এই পরীক্ষাটি চালানো হয়।

rescheduler IRescheduler : IRescheduler আরেকটি সম্পদ সঞ্চালনের জন্য আবাহন অংশ rescheduling জন্য (গুলি)

extraListeners ITestInvocationListener : ITestInvocationListener অবহিত করার গুলি, সেই ছাড়াও config

নিক্ষেপ করে
DeviceNotAvailableException যদি ডিভাইসের সাথে যোগাযোগ নষ্ট হয়ে যায়
Throwable

notifyInvocationStopped

public void notifyInvocationStopped (String message, 
                ErrorIdentifier errorId)

অনুপ্রেরিত আমাকে অবহিত TestInvocation যে TradeFed স্টপ করার জন্য অনুরোধ করা হয়েছে।

পরামিতি
message String : বার্তাটি আবাহন বাঁধন সঙ্গে যুক্ত

errorId ErrorIdentifier